Frequently Asked Questions

What is the Repit School Score for Jarrettown El Sch?
Jarrettown El Sch has a Repit School Score of 96 out of 100, earning a grade of A+. This score evaluates class size (student-teacher ratio), funding levels, and resources rather than just test scores.
How many students attend Jarrettown El Sch?
Jarrettown El Sch has 466 students enrolled for the 2024-25 school year. The student-to-teacher ratio is 13.1:1.
What grades does Jarrettown El Sch serve?
Jarrettown El Sch serves grades K – 05 and is classified as a Elementary. This is a public school.
How much funding does Jarrettown El Sch receive per student?
Jarrettown El Sch receives $28,694 in per-pupil spending from its district. This is above the national average.

About Repit School Scores

Traditional school ratings rely heavily on standardized test scores, which often reflect family income more than actual school quality. Repit takes a different approach.

We evaluate schools based on factors that research shows actually impact educational outcomes:

  • Class Size — Smaller classes mean more individual attention and better student outcomes.
  • School Funding — Resources available for programs, teachers, and facilities directly affect education quality.
  • School Environment — School size and structure affect available programs and student experience.
